WWE SmackDown: Live Results, Reaction and Analysis for October 4

The Doctor Chris MuellerOct 4, 2016

Welcome to Bleacher Report's live coverage of the October 4 episode of SmackDown.

This is the final show before Sunday's No Mercy pay-per-view, so any additions WWE wants to make to the card have to happen Tuesday.

The match most people are looking forward to is the WWE Championship bout featuring AJ Styles defending the title against John Cena and Dean Ambrose.
